Peachy Oat Bliss Bars: A Healthy Snack Delight!

Peachy Oat Bliss Bars are a healthy and delicious snack made with rolled oats, almond butter, and fresh peaches, perfect for satisfying your sweet tooth.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 12 bars
Course: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 180

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ups rolled oats
  • 1 cup almond butter or peanut butter
  • 1/2 cup honey or maple syrup
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up diced fresh peaches or canned peaches, drained
  • 1/2 cup chopped nuts walnuts or pecans
  • 1/4 cup mini chocolate chips optional

Method
 

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line an 8x8-inch baking dish with parchment paper, leaving some overhang for easy removal.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the rolled oats, almond butter, honey (or maple syrup), vanilla extract, cinnamon, and salt. Mix until well combined.
  3. Gently fold in the diced peaches, chopped nuts, and mini chocolate chips if using.
  4. Spread the mixture evenly in the prepared baking dish, pressing it down firmly with a spatula or your hands.
  5.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own.
  6. Allow the bars to cool in the pan for at least 15 minutes, then lift them out using the parchment paper and let them cool completely on a wire rack before cutting into squares.

Notes

  • For a chewier texture, try adding an extra tablespoon of almond butter.
  • You can substitute the peaches with other fruits like blueberries or strawberries for a different flavor.
